Abstract

A method, a device, and a bus system for synchronizing at least two TTCAN buses having at least one bus user, there being cycle times of the basic cycles in the TTCAN buses, a global time being determined in each TTCAN bus and the deviations of the global times of the TTCAN buses which are linked together by at least one user being determined from the global times, and the deviations of the individual global times being transmitted to at least one bus user, the cycle times of the TTCAN buses, which are connected by at least one user, being mutually adjusted as a function of the deviations in the global times in such a way that the buses are synchronized with respect to the cycle times.
